The Institute of Agrobiotechnology and Food Security of Samarkand State University was established in 2020-2021 academic year. Today, the first incoming students successfully graduated from the Institute. In this regard, a meeting of graduates was organized in the assembly hall of Samarkand State University. The event was attended by students, professors and teachers of the institute, as well as foreign guests.

 The achievements of the graduates during their studies at the institute, their successes and future opportunities were summarized. The conference was opened by the Director of the Institute of Agrobiotechnologies and Food Security of SamSU, Associate Professor Toshpulot Rajabov, who congratulated the students on behalf of the university staff.

 Participating in the event, Fujimaki Harayuki, Midori Nakayama, professor of Japan's Tottori University, as well as Kristina Toderich and Naoko Matsuo, professors of Mie University, wished the graduates good luck. They also provided information about the opportunities for graduate studies in Japan.

 For information, this year 140 students successfully graduated from this institute.
